Abstract :
Second-order non-linear optical (NLO) poly(phenylquinoxalines) with high glass transition temperatures were prepared by reaction of bis(1,2-diketone)chromophore monomer and a tetramine at room temperature. Glass transition temperatures in the range of 187–260 °C were obtained. Thin spincoated films of the polymers were corona-poled and analysed by second-harmonic generation (SHG). Second-order susceptibility values d33(ω) up to 114 pm/V were obtained. Poled order stability measurements over a period of 750 h resulted in up to 91% of remaining NLO-response at 125 °C.
